David Leech

David Leech worked alongside Bob Pelham, the Pelham Puppets founder, and was employed in almost every department of the Pelham Puppet Factory. After leaving the company, he set up his own puppet theater. David has worked in theater and television in Canada, the U.S., and Spain, and is the editor of the newsletter of the British Puppet and Model Theatre Guild.